No the line - neutral results only go in the line neutral box. The line - line box is for measurements between phases only.

Terminology is key here, there are four colums for I/R on a full EIC, line - line, line - neutral, line - earth, and neutral - earth.

Nowhere is there a colum for live - neutral or live earth. as old dog has said the live conductors are line and neutral
